Visual Communication in the Built Environment

Assignment - Visual Communication

Drawing Set

This Assignment will involve a new set of A3 drawings that develop your models to visual propositions that are sited, developed, and communicated as presentation drawings rendered in a style of your choosing.

You have the opportunity to re-conceive your model designs as one of three scales/situations:

As a sculptural artwork located in a gallery interior

How big is the work in relation to a room or body? How is it displayed? On a plinth? Suspended from a ceiling? Mounted to a wall?

Is there a relationship between the object and a natural light source, like a skylight or a window? Is there artificial lighting? A place to sit from which to regard it? Is there an aperture in the room that shows something of the room's setting beyond?

This option will entail the development of your sculpture design into consideration of the design and communication of a larger space around it.

As a piece of sculpture/land art in a landscape environment

How big is the work in relation to a topography or body? Where is it sited? Is it on flat land or sloping? How is it sited in relation to topographic or hydrographic features?

How is it approached? How is it fixed to the ground? Is it mounted? Raised? Embedded? Excavated?

This option entails thinking about developing your form in relation to its setting, and considering how and where it stands.

As an architectural construction in an urban environment

Where - in what city - is the structure located? Is it in an open space, an infill project? Adjacent to another building or urban space?
How does it relate to the neighbouring structures? Is it tensile? Solid? How can it be occupied?

This option involves thinking about the components of your structure and gearing them toward specific purposes and settings, and considering how interior volumes might be formed within it.

Once you have made your selection, you are expected to develop your structure in two ways:

In response to your chosen environment and scale: how do your forms evolve/specialise in a reactionary or responsive way to their location: how to they become site/place specific?
In response to your chosen drawing Guide (see below). What is their design language? Can your object actually develop formally in response to your precedent?

Do they react in respect? In challenge or retaliation? Are they subtle and poetic? Bold? Looming? Your models are affected by gravity, ground, aspect, prospect, bodies and inhabitation. They will develop material qualities as they cease to be abstract.

Positive or negative?
Your scheme could be thought of as a positive form, it could be negative/subtractive, or a hybrid of both....

Guides
You will select a ‘ghost instructor' - a guide - from a list of architectural and artistic experts. You will conduct rendering studies in their language. This could incorporate digital drawing techniques, collage, manual drawing techniques, and a raft of media. You must study your Guide closely and emulate their work. Only then can you apply it to your own.
